I find that narrower bore, harder stem tips accentuate the bass on the EXT whereas wider bore tips like azla and spiral dots tend to increase stage dimensions and diminish the bass impact, making the mids sound more spacious. This was especially obvious when using spiral dot ++ tips as they’re extremely soft. EXT seems to be quite sensitive to tip changes so I would experiment. I would recommend trying FAudio Vocal tips, they have been the best so far for me in terms of getting the best bass response from the EXT.
